Migrating automations using the new editor

We’ve built some complicated automations using what is now considered the “classic” editor. Apparently, there is no automated migration solution for using the newer email designer with the existing emails. As far as I can tell, I have to manually reproduce each email, possibly even in a new automation. (Why bother? Because the newer designer will make it easier to modify and customize my emails.)
Can anyone suggest the safest way to reproduce a multi-step automation in which every email is recreated using the newer email designer?

Hey there - we’ve done this kind of migration for a couple of our clients. You shouldn’t need to re-build the automations, but yes unfortunately you will need to completely reproduce each email in the new editor.

@jacobmonash Appreciate the note. Let me confirm… If I add a “Send an email” action to an existing automation, I can choose to “start from an existing email”. If the selected source email was built using the classic editor, you’re telling me the new email will be limited to the classic editor as well? If so, the only way to use the new email editor in an automation is to use the “create a new email” option for the “Send an email” action?

Yes that’s correct

Ok! There’s no shortcut. Thank you for the info.
